Superman for the Game Boy, released in 1990, is an action game that centers around the iconic superhero’s mission to protect Metropolis from various threats. Players control Superman as he navigates through different levels to thwart the plans of villains and save innocent citizens.
The main objective of the game is to defeat enemies and bosses while collecting items that help restore Superman's strength. The pace is moderately challenging, requiring players to balance offense and defense carefully. A unique mechanic in this title is the use of Superman's limited flying ability, which must be managed thoughtfully, adding a strategic layer to the gameplay.
One unusual aspect of the game lies in its constrained depiction of Superman's powers due to hardware limitations, leading to a focus on platforming and combat rather than extensive flying. The game’s distinctive feature is its attempt to capture the superhero experience on a handheld device, combining action elements with straightforward controls suitable for the Game Boy’s capabilities.
